Overview of the Controllers
The Virpil Constellation Alpha is a modular, high-end joystick and throttle system designed for serious simmers. It offers extensive customization, a robust build, and precise control. The Vkb Gunfighter, on the other hand, is a compact, ergonomic hotas system known for its quick response and durability. Both controllers are favored for their performance in flight and space simulations.
Performance Metrics and Benchmarks
Response Time
Response time is critical in precision simming. The Virpil Constellation Alpha boasts an average response latency of 2-3 milliseconds, thanks to its high-quality sensors and direct USB connection. The Vkb Gunfighter typically exhibits a response latency of 1.5-2.5 milliseconds, making it slightly faster in real-time reactions.
Accuracy and Precision
Both controllers deliver excellent accuracy. The Virpil Alpha’s Hall-effect sensors provide sub-millimeter precision, reducing drift over time. The Vkb Gunfighter uses optical sensors with similar precision, ensuring consistent control. In benchmark tests, the Vkb Gunfighter slightly outperforms in rapid, small adjustments due to its sensor design.
Build Quality and Durability
The Virpil Constellation Alpha features a metal construction with high-quality switches rated for over 10 million cycles. The Vkb Gunfighter’s plastic and metal mix offers excellent durability with a rated lifespan of 8 million cycles. Both controllers withstand intensive use, but the Alpha’s premium build offers a slight edge.
User Experience and Responsiveness
In practical use, users report that the Vkb Gunfighter provides a more immediate response, making it ideal for fast-paced simulations. The Virpil Alpha’s extensive customization options and modular design give it an advantage in complex control setups. Both controllers exhibit minimal input lag, but the choice depends on the user’s preference for responsiveness versus customization.
